Fig. 3: CMTM6 induces G0/G1 cell cycle arrest by interacting with p21 and regulating its protein levels.

From: CMTM6 inhibits tumor growth and reverses chemoresistance by preventing ubiquitination of p21 in hepatocellular carcinoma

Fig. 3

A Cell cycle distribution of the indicated HCC cells as assessed by flow cytometric analysis. B 293 T cells transfected with either empty vectors or vectors expressing Flag-CMTM6 were subjected to immunoprecipitation with an anti-Flag antibody, followed by silver staining. The red boxes indicated the overtly differential bands send to LC-MS/MS analysis. C Scatterplots display proteins identified by LC-MS/MS. D The best unique peptide-spectrum matches (PSM) of p21. E 293 T cells transfected with plasmids expressing either Flag-CMTM6 or Myc-p21 were subjected to immunoprecipitation with control IgG, anti-Flag (left) or anti-Myc (right) antibody. F Immunoprecipitation of HuH-7 and HepG2 cell lysates with control IgG or anti-CMTM6 antibody. G Immunoprecipitation of HuH-7 and HepG2 cell lysates with control IgG or anti-p21 antibody. H Western blot analysis of CMTM6 and p21 expression in the indicated cells. I Increasing amounts of CMTM6 plasmids were transfected into HuH-7 cells for 72 h. Protein levels of CMTM6 and p21 were then evaluated by Western blot analysis. J qPCR analysis of CMTM6 and p21 expression in the indicated cells. K Representative IHC staining images of p21 in tumor samples with high expression and low expression of CMTM6 (left). Statistical analysis of the correlation between p21 and CMTM6 expression levels detected by IHC staining (right). L Western blot analysis of p21 and CMTM6 protein expression in HCC tumor samples(left). Statistical analysis of the correlation between p21 and CMTM6 expression levels detected by Western blotting (right). *P < 0.05; **P < 0.01; ***P < 0.001; ns means non-significant.
